Patna’s devotional year peaks at Chhath, when the whole city descends to the Ganga ghats for sandhya and usha arghya timed to the minute by the Panchang. Mahavir Mandir’s Ram Navami queues and Bihari vivah muhurats keep tithi-watching a daily habit.
Local timing note: Patna lies 2.6° east of the IST meridian (82.5°E), so the Sun here runs about 11 minutes ahead of clock time — which is why Patna's sunrise, Rahu Kaal and Choghadiya windows differ from other cities on the same IST clock.

What is Rahu Kaal today in Patna?
Rahu Kaal in Patna is an approximately 90-minute inauspicious period computed by dividing the daylight duration into 8 equal parts. The exact time is shown in the Muhurta section above and varies daily based on Patna's actual Sunrise and Sunset. It is generally avoided for new beginnings, important decisions, or auspicious activities.
What is Panchang?
Panchang (Pañcāṅga) literally means "five limbs" in Sanskrit. The five elements are Tithi (lunar day), Nakshatra (lunar mansion), Yoga (auspiciousness index), Karana (half-Tithi), and Vara (weekday). Together they form the Vedic almanac used to determine auspicious timings for rituals, marriages, travel, business, and daily activities. What is Abhijit Muhurta?
Abhijit Muhurta is the most universally auspicious Muhurta of the day, occurring around solar noon. It spans roughly 48 minutes centered on the midpoint between Sunrise and Sunset in Patna.
